The below graph shows the average terraced house price in the Caerphilly local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The four 11 TWYNYFFALD ROAD sales between December 1995 and June 2019 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the March 2015 sale was for 27%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 27% above the HPI over time, until the June 2019 sale, where it falls to 11%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 11% above the HPI.

11 TWYNYFFALD ROAD sits on a plot of roughly 0.040 of an acre, or 160m². The below map shows the location of 11 TWYNYFFALD ROAD,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 11 TWYNYFFALD ROAD).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
